    摘要: A continuous feed coater for coating a length of substrate with vaporized or sprayed material, is disclosed. A specific example is a roll-to-roll coater which includes two lower supply rollers for supporting two webs of uncoated material, and two upper take-up rollers for supporting the webs after they are coated. A central web-support forms a plenum that acts as a deposition chimney or chamber by bringing the two webs into close proximity to each other to form two large walls of the plenum. The ends of the webs are sealed using side dams to form the chimney with a rectangular cross section such that the vapor cannot exit from the edges of the material. The vaporized coating constituents to be deposited on the rolled material are directed into the deposition plenum from a coating material supply source located at the bottom of the plenum, and are exhausted through the top of the plenum. By providing a plenum having two large surface area walls formed of the material to be coated, an extremely efficient coating system is provided. The top of the plenum includes an exhaust system with an orifice plate with a plurality of orifices spaced across the width of the deposition plenum. These orifices restrict gas exhaust to provide the gas and vapor residence time for the materials being used. By further controlling the orifices relative to each other, the differential pressure across the width of the chamber can be controlled to further provide an even coating across the width of the two webs of substrate material. Two different web-handling embodiments are disclosed as is a solid substrate system.
